Responsibilities:

  • Prospecting: Identify potential leads through cold calling, email outreach, social media, and networking events. Think of this as finding hidden opportunities in a crowd and reaching out to start meaningful conversations.
  • Lead Generation: Present the company’s value proposition effectively, turning initial interest into viable business opportunities. Your goal is to spark curiosity and show how the product or service can address a prospect's pain points.
  • Lead Qualification: Using BANT (Budget, Authority, Need, Timeline), assess whether leads align with the company’s offerings. This ensures you prioritize those most likely to convert into sales.
  • Appointment Setting: Organize meetings or product demos with qualified leads for the sales team to further discuss their needs. You're essentially laying the groundwork for the sales team to close deals.
  • Follow-up: Maintain consistent communication to nurture leads and keep them progressing through the sales funnel. Timely follow-ups are key to building trust and keeping prospects engaged.
  • CRM Management: Use CRM tools (Salesforce, Salesloft) to document interactions, update lead status, and track engagement. Accurate record-keeping ensures no lead is overlooked.
  • Collaboration: Partner with the sales team to refine lead generation strategies and provide feedback on lead quality and campaign results. Teamwork is essential to align efforts and optimize outcomes.
  • Continuous Learning: Stay informed about industry trends, competitor offerings, and new sales techniques. Constant learning helps you stay ahead in an evolving landscape.
